BA Programs in Sustainable Development

Bachelor’s degrees, sometimes called baccalaureate degrees, are awarded for undergraduate coursework at a college or university and typically take three to seven years to complete. A Bachelor of Arts degree can focus on any of a number of different subjects in the fields of liberal arts or sciences.

Some prospective students may wonder just what is a BA in Sustainable Development? Focusing on conservation, ecology, and biodiversity, sustainable development is a branch of earth sciences and environmental studies. This interdisciplinary field can combine policymaking, resource management, and environmental economics to find or perfect ways to sustain life on earth. Programs often include a combination of required and elective courses, along with fieldwork, allowing students to tailor their studies to specialize in a specific area of sustainable development work.

Graduates with a BA in Sustainable Development can build skills in working as a member of a team and in project management, which can be useful in collaborating with colleagues to complete projects and get results. Additionally, skills in incorporating multiple perspectives can be helpful in future decision-making.

The cost for a bachelor’s degree can vary significantly depending on the institution and the length of study, as well as other factors. When considering a Bachelor of Arts degree, researching the cost of institutions and programs is beneficial to finding a good fit.

Careers in sustainable development are plentiful and varied. The interdisciplinary nature of sustainable development makes those with a degree valuable in professions in business, government, and nonprofit work. Careers like sustainability or energy efficiency analyst are a clear fit, though other options like operations manager and project engineer also utilize the skills and knowledge gained through sustainable development coursework.

Bachelor of Arts in Sustainable Development programs are available around the world. Depending on your schedule and location, either in-person or online courses could be a good fit.
